How to Analyze Campaign Data and Optimize Performance for Better ROI: A Step-by-Step Process

Maximizing return on investment (ROI) from marketing campaigns requires a strategic, data-driven approach to analyzing campaign performance and continuously optimizing for better results. Here’s a detailed process for analyzing campaign data and driving higher ROI, structured for marketers seeking actionable steps and best-in-class techniques.


1. Collect Comprehensive and High-Quality Campaign Data

1.1 Aggregate Data From Multiple Sources

Gather performance data from all relevant platforms such as Google Ads, Facebook Ads, LinkedIn Ads, TikTok Ads, and more. Also include:

  • Website analytics: Use Google Analytics or Adobe Analytics to track user behavior and traffic sources.
  • CRM and sales data: Integrate from Salesforce or HubSpot for lead-to-sale tracking.
  • Third-party and market data: Bring in social listening insights and competitive intelligence.
  • Direct consumer feedback: Use survey tools like Zigpoll to capture real-time sentiment and qualitative feedback.

1.2 Define and Track Key Performance Indicators (KPIs)

Determine KPIs aligned with your campaign goals including:

  • Awareness (impressions, reach)
  • Engagement (click-through rate, shares)
  • Conversion (cost per acquisition, conversion rate)
  • Revenue (return on ad spend, customer lifetime value)
  • Retention (repeat purchase rate, churn rate)

2. Clean and Integrate Your Data for Accurate Analysis

Ensure data quality by de-duplicating entries, addressing missing values, and standardizing formats. Use ETL (extract, transform, load) tools or integration platforms to centralize data into a unified warehouse or CRM system, enabling holistic and cross-channel insights.


3. Perform Exploratory Data Analysis (EDA) to Uncover Trends and Insights

3.1 Analyze Trends over Time

Track performance metrics over days, weeks, and months to identify seasonal patterns, growth trends, or declines. Look for ad fatigue or impacts of external events affecting ROI.

3.2 Segment Audience and Channel Performance

Break down data by demographics (age, gender, location), device type, channel (organic vs paid), and campaign type (retargeting, brand awareness). Identify segments yielding the highest ROI to prioritize budget and messaging.

3.3 Use Correlation Analysis and A/B Testing

Leverage correlation matrices and controlled experiments to determine which variables impact conversions most directly, differentiating correlation from causation.


4. Apply Multi-Touch Attribution to Allocate Credit Accurately

Standard last-click attribution can misrepresent channel effectiveness. Implement multi-touch attribution models such as linear, time-decay, or data-driven attribution using tools like Google Attribution. These models reveal the true contribution of each touchpoint, guiding better budget allocation decisions.


5. Formulate Data-Driven Hypotheses to Test Campaign Improvements

Based on analysis, create hypotheses to improve performance, such as:

  • Increasing mobile bid adjustments to lower CPA
  • Targeting specific demographics or geographies for higher conversion rates
  • Testing shorter ad copy or alternate CTAs for improved engagement

Clear hypotheses streamline experimentation and optimization.


6. Conduct Rigorous A/B and Multivariate Testing

Use platforms like Optimizely or native ad platform experiments to test creative elements, targeting settings, bidding strategies, and landing pages. Ensure sample sizes meet statistical significance criteria and analyze results carefully to confirm improvements.


7. Implement Optimization Actions Based on Data Insights

7.1 Budget Reallocation

Shift spend toward top-performing campaigns, segments, or channels identified through data analysis and attribution modeling.

7.2 Creative and Messaging Refresh

Regularly update ad creatives to avoid ad fatigue. Employ dynamic creative optimization (DCO) for personalized, data-driven messaging that resonates with segmented audiences.

7.3 Bid and Targeting Adjustments

Utilize automated bidding strategies available in Google Ads and other platforms. Exclude low-performing segments and expand targeting with lookalike audiences.

7.4 Enhance Landing Page Experience

Leverage heatmaps (Hotjar), session recordings, and user feedback to identify barriers in conversion funnels. Optimize load speed, simplify forms, and ensure mobile friendliness.


8. Leverage Advanced Analytics to Predict and Improve ROI

8.1 Predictive Modeling and Machine Learning

Apply machine learning models to forecast campaign outcomes, optimize budget allocation proactively, and identify high-value prospects.

8.2 Customer Lifetime Value (CLV) Integration

Calculate CLV to prioritize campaigns that attract high-value, loyal customers over short-term conversions.

8.3 Sentiment Analysis and Social Listening

Analyze consumer sentiment with tools like Zigpoll and social listening platforms to monitor brand health and campaign impact.


9. Monitor Performance Continuously and Automate Reporting

Set automated alerts for KPI deviations, enabling quick corrective action. Maintain a structured reporting cadence with dashboards (Tableau, Power BI, Google Data Studio) providing real-time insights and summarized narratives.


10. Scale Successful Campaign Variations Strategically

Replicate winning campaigns across channels, regions, and audience segments while adapting messaging as needed. Use AI-driven automation tools to streamline scaling and optimization without sacrificing performance.


11. Overcome Common Challenges in Campaign Data Analysis

  • Data Silos: Integrate disparate data sources using centralized data warehouses or marketing data platforms.
  • Attribution Complexity: Adopt advanced, multi-touch attribution models over simplistic last-click models.
  • Sample Size Issues: Plan tests ahead with power analysis tools to ensure statistical validity.
  • Changing Market Dynamics: Continuously update models and strategies with fresh data reflecting seasonality and competitor activity.
